Patent number: 9298238Abstract: A Complementary Metal Oxide Semiconductor (CMOS) power switching circuit and a method for operating a CMOS power switching circuit are described. In one embodiment, a CMOS power switching circuit includes a voltage selection circuit configured to output the highest output voltage between an output voltage of a primary power supply and an output voltage of a backup power supply and a control circuit configured to connect a load circuit to either the primary power supply or the backup power supply by comparing the output voltage of the primary power supply with a power supply switchover level that is set as a function of the highest output voltage. The backup power supply serves as a voltage reference to set the power supply switchover level only when the output voltage of the primary power supply is lower than the output voltage of the backup power supply. Patent number: 8954778Abstract: An electronic timekeeping circuit and a method for operating an electronic timekeeping circuit are described. In one embodiment, an electronic timekeeping circuit includes power supplies and timekeeping circuit components that are grouped into power supply domains. Power is supplied to each of the power supply domains by a corresponding one of the power supplies. Timekeeping registers are duplicated for each of the power supply domains. The timekeeping registers are synchronized between the power supply domains if one of the timekeeping registers is modified or if one of the power supplies is turned off and subsequently turned back on. Patent number: 7839587Abstract: A color wheel has one or a plurality of color filter segments made from a first material, typically glass, having a coefficient of thermal expansion that is substantially different from a carrier, which is made from a second material, typically aluminum. An intermediate washer or coating is disposed in between the segment(s) and the carrier, and has a coefficient of thermal expansion either equal to the segment(s) or in between that of the segment(s) and the carrier. The segment(s) is/are adhered to the washer or coating via a rigid or strong adhesive capable to withstand the strong centrifugal forces associated with rotating the color wheel and the filter segments at high speed.Type: GrantFiled: August 23, 2007Date of Patent: November 23, 2010Assignee: Oerlikon Trading AG, TrubbachInventors: Mike Cusick, Mike Milbourne, Mike Allen Mann

Patent number: 7032760Abstract: An inline backwash, flushing filter assembly comprising a header assembly, a rotatable valve assembly, and a filter element assembly disposed within a filter housing assembly. In operation, the controller moves the turn knob of the rotatable valve assembly a one-quarter turn which results in the reversal of fluid flow through the assembly to periodically back flush the filter utilizing fluid from the system inlet. Debris removed from the filter element during the backwash process are immediately discharged from the system through a drain port. Simultaneously, the hydraulic shearing mechanism of the backwash process dislodges and drains debris which may have accumulated on the screen and at the bottom of the lower filter assembly during normal filter operations. Patent number: 5800351Abstract: The invention is a headset for holding electrodes on the head of a person for measuring the electrical activity of the person's brain. In detail, the invention includes a pair of fittings for attachment about the ears of a person. A first flexible front strap is adapted to fit about the forehead of the person is connected to each fitting. A second flexible strap adapted to fit about the rear of the head of the person is also connected to each fitting. A plurality of sets of flexible members is connected to each fitting and which are adapted to fit over the top portion of the head of the person between the first and second straps. A plurality of electrode mounts are movably mounted to each of the plurality of sets of guide members.
